LASIK Improvement


LASIK enhancement is a follow-up procedure that's typically recommended by your physician to enhance your vision after a main LASIK surgical treatment. Typically, your doctor will do the improvement treatment in addition to the initial flap that was created at the time of your initial LASIK procedure.

Your physician will certainly after that make use of a laser to reshape your cornea once more as well as enhance your eye's quality. The procedure is similar to the initial LASIK treatment as well as should not be a big deal, especially if you had a great experience with your very first surgical procedure.

Generally, a LASIK improvement is performed within 5 to one decade of your original LASIK eye surgery. Your eye doctor will certainly identify whether you are a candidate for this follow-up treatment and also how to continue based upon your vision, total health and wellness, and other elements.

LASIK For Negative Vision


LASIK completely alters the form of your cornea to make sure that light bends appropriately and also is focused on the retina. This results in clear vision without the demand for glasses or get in touch with lenses.

Individuals with nearsightedness (nearsightedness) or farsightedness (hyperopia), as well as those with astigmatism, can have refractive mistakes corrected by LASIK. Refractive mistakes trigger blurred vision due to the fact that the eye can not bend light effectively.

LASIK is generally a good selection for those who are not delighted with the vision they have with or without glasses or get in touches with. If you are considering LASIK, it is essential to have a steady prescription for a minimum of one year prior to the surgical procedure.
